Would you like a bit of ska vibe in your co-op extraction action-RPG? If so then Surfpunk might be your vibe. You’ll cruise through a flooded, anime-styled paradise world hunting for loot in ancient ruins with your friends before you need to escape. Surfpunk is being developed for PC by Double Stallion.

You and up to three friends play as Raiders who roam a flooded world in search of Evress, a coveted energy source vital to the surviving Fallen World. Battle the Sumi as they try to stop you from extracting back to your Beastship with all of your loot intact. There’s also an in-game crafting system good for creating tools that can help your run, like ladders for getting to hard-to-reach places.
